Town posts survey, seeks volunteers as public conversation on marina begins

Board of Selectmen · September 18, 2025

The town launched a public survey, committed to posting meeting materials, and invited volunteers with grant-writing and marina management expertise to support efforts to explore acquisition or protection of the marina property.

Speakers at the Sept. 18 meeting made several calls for public involvement and transparency as the town explores options for the marina property.

A public survey was made available via QR code, the Town website, and the Town Office; meeting notes, resources and recordings will be posted online for review. Residents were encouraged to submit input and volunteers with experience in fundraising, grant writing or marina management were invited to step forward. Attendees also suggested approaching local philanthropic individuals to support acquisition efforts and incorporating marina objectives into the Comprehensive Plan to improve grant competitiveness.
